Kinds of Ovens
When looking for an oven, especially around sales events, it's vital to understand which type suits your cooking design and kitchen layout. Below are the most common kinds of ovens on the marketplace:
Oven TypeDescriptionSuitable ForStandard OvensThese ovens utilize either gas or electric heating elements for cooking.General baking and cooking.Convection OvensGeared up with a fan that circulates hot air for even cooking.Baking multiple trays simultaneously.Wall OvensSet up in the wall, maximizing space in the kitchen counters.Small kitchens with minimal area.Double OvensInclude two different oven cavities, enabling multi-tasking.Big households or those who captivate typically.Range OvensCombines a cooktop and an oven in one system.Those requiring both stovetop and oven.Portable OvensSmaller, frequently electric, ovens appropriate for minimal spaces or outdoors.Dormitories, little apartments, or camping.Secret Features to Consider
When shopping for an oven on sale, specific functions can considerably impact your cooking experience. Purchasers should focus on the following:
Size: Ensure the oven fits your kitchen area. Procedure the area where the oven will be installed before making a purchase.
Fuel Type: Decide between gas and electric. Gas ovens provide accurate temperature level control, while electric ovens tend to be more constant in baking.
Self-Cleaning: Self-cleaning ovens conserve time and effort in preserving cleanliness, an essential function for hectic homes.
Smart Features: Modern ovens might include Wi-Fi connection, allowing you to control your oven remotely, adjust settings, and receive notifications.
Temperature level Range: Consider the flexibility of temperature settings. High-end designs often supply a larger variety of temperatures for numerous cooking styles.
Additional Cooking Modes: Some ovens include specialized modes like steam, broil, and air fry, offering versatility built in oven and hob cooking approaches.

How do I know if the oven is energy-efficient?
Energy Star-rated ovens normally represent much better energy effectiveness. Look for the Energy Guide label on the home appliance, which offers yearly energy usage information.
2. Should I buy a warranty when purchasing an oven?
A service warranty can safeguard you versus unexpected repairs. If the oven is costly or has numerous features, buying a prolonged guarantee can be helpful.
3. What should I do if my brand-new oven doesn't fit?
Measure before you buy! Nevertheless, if unpredicted concerns occur, contact the retailer. A lot of return policies will enable for exchanges as long as the oven is intact.
4. Are stove worth the additional expense?
Stove are typically more effective and offer even cooking. For those who bake regularly or prepare meals wholesale, the investment may be worthwhile.
5. How often should I clean my oven?
Self-cleaning features can decrease maintenance frequency. However, for non-self-cleaning designs, a month-to-month tidy is a good idea to avoid buildup and smells.
